Tender for the basic study of the districts of Günzburg and Unterallgäu as well as the independent city of Memmingen for the expansion of the network and the integration of the rail into the Verkehrsverbund Mittelschwaben GmbH (VVM) according to the specifications of the "cornerstones for promoting network integration in the Free State of Bavaria".
Local public transport (ÖPNV) in Bavaria is already fulfilling an important task of providing services of general interest. According to the legal objectives, it should represent an attractive, as fully-fledged alternative to motorized individual transport (MIT). Ordering local rail passenger transport is a state responsibility. General public transport (bus, tram, underground, etc.) is the responsibility of the municipalities as a voluntary task within their own sphere of activity.
The state government pursues the goals of strengthening local public transport and equivalence of living conditions in Bavaria. For this purpose, the whole of Bavaria is to be provided with high-performance transport and tariff associations across the board, which enable the use of the entire area-internal public transport with a single ticket and in which the responsible authorities coordinate their local transport planning with one another (association).
In order to promote network expansions and start-ups (network integrations), the Free State introduced the relevant key points on November 8, 2019, which primarily provide for funding for preparatory basic studies.
The districts of Günzburg and Unterallgäu and the independent city of Memmingen welcome the new funding opportunities. The present call for tenders is intended to investigate for your area (study area) whether and under what conditions an integration of the above-mentioned municipalities into a network appears to make sense in terms of transport and economy. The expansion of the Mittelschwaben transport association should be considered, as well as the possibility of integrating the local rail transport into the transport association.
